BenQ Corporation ( IPA : ; ) is a Taiwanese company specializing in the manufacturing of computing, communications, and consumer electronics devices.


NAME


The company was established in 1984, initially known as .

The name reflects their corporate motto or vision:
Bringing '''E'''njoyment a'''N'''d '''Q'''uality to life. In June 2007 the company announced that it will change its name to '''Qisda'''. {Link without Title}


COMPANY


BenQ manufactures technology products, including communication and personal computer related products. Its principal products include TFT LCD monitors and televisions, Scanners and Printers , projectors, Laptop s, Computer Keyboard s, Mice , and Mobile Phone s.

The head office is located in Taoyuan , Taiwan , and the company operates worldwide. BenQ owns and operates branch offices in key markets, and employ over 15,000+ individuals. Three business groups manage BenQ's product lines: Mobile Communications Business Group, Digital Media Business Group and Integrated Manufacturing and Services Business Group.

BenQ Corp. has various manufacturing facilities around the World. They include facilities in Taiwan , People's Republic Of China , Mexico , Czech Republic ( Brno ) and Brazil ( Manaus ).


RECENT DEVELOPMENTS


On October 1 , 2005 , BenQ acquired the mobile devices division of Germany 's Siemens AG , becoming the 6th largest company in the mobile phone industry by accumulated market share. The acquisition results in a new business group, BenQ-Siemens , of BenQ Corporation entirely dedicated to wireless communications. Mobile phones of the new group are marketed under a new brand, BenQ-Siemens.

On August 24 , 2006 BenQ announced plans to spin-off its manufacturing operations in early 2007, separating contract manufacturing and own-brand divisions.

In late September 2006, the mobile devices division of BenQ, BenQ Mobile ( Germany ), announced bankruptcy when BenQ Corp. discontinued its funding. As a result, BenQ Mobile was effectively placed under the supervision of a state-appointed bankruptcy administrator. In February 2007, BenQ Mobile was finally disbanded as a suitable buyer could not be found. An estimated 2000 BenQ Mobile employees lost their jobs.

On August 2006, the company signed a sponsorship contract with the Spanish football club Real Madrid , merging with the existent Siemens logo.
